This book is like a brightly illustrated science report by a young student scientist. It shows simple magnets, with positive and negative poles, attracting and repelling. It shows what is attracted and repelled (metals, plastics, wood, etc.) It provides great re-inforcement or whrrat you child has learned or will learn by playing with real magnets.

The book goes further, with identification of electro-magnets and where you might see them in use.

It's simple and exciting and makes you (or your child) want to play with magnets!
